How the AfCFTA Aims to Create a Single Market for Goods and Services in Africa.

The African Continental Free Trade Area (AfCFTA) is a historic agreement between 54 African countries that aims to create a single market for goods and services in Africa. The AfCFTA, which officially launched on January 1, 2021, is the largest free trade area in the world in terms of participating countries.

The AfCFTA seeks to boost trade within the African continent by removing tariffs and non-tariff barriers to trade among African countries. The goal is to increase intra-African trade from its current level of around 16% to over 50% within a few years. By facilitating the free movement of goods, services, people, and capital across borders, the AfCFTA aims to unlock the enormous potential of the African continent and create new opportunities for businesses, entrepreneurs, and consumers.

The AfCFTA is a significant achievement for Africa, which has historically been plagued by low levels of intra-regional trade. According to the United Nations Economic Commission for Africa (UNECA), intra-African trade is among the lowest of any region in the world, accounting for only 16% of the continent’s total trade. This is in contrast to other regions such as Europe and Asia, where intra-regional trade accounts for 60% and 50% of total trade, respectively.

The low level of intra-African trade is partly due to the fragmentation of the continent’s markets, which has made it difficult for businesses to operate across borders. The AfCFTA aims to address this by creating a single market for goods and services, which will make it easier for businesses to trade within the continent.

The AfCFTA is also expected to boost economic growth and create new job opportunities across the continent. By facilitating trade and investment, the AfCFTA will enable businesses to expand and create new jobs, particularly in sectors such as manufacturing and services.

In addition, the AfCFTA has the potential to increase Africa’s bargaining power in international trade negotiations. By speaking with one voice, African countries will be able to negotiate better trade deals with other regions of the world, such as Europe and Asia.

However, there are also concerns about the potential challenges of implementing the AfCFTA. One major concern is the potential for increased competition among African businesses, particularly small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s). These businesses may struggle to compete with larger, more established companies from other African countries, which could lead to job losses and business closures.

Another challenge is the need to address the infrastructure gaps that exist across the continent. Improving transportation networks, energy infrastructure, and digital connectivity will be critical to facilitating trade and investment within Africa.

Despite these challenges, the AfCFTA represents a significant step forward for Africa in terms of promoting regional integration and boosting economic growth. By creating a single market for goods and services, the AfCFTA has the potential to unlock the enormous potential of the African continent and create new opportunities for businesses, entrepreneurs, and consumers...
